The leaders of the US and Japan held a phone call and plan to hold talks in mid-June

2025-05-23 12:23:49
Collection

ChainCatcher news, according to Jinshi reports, on the morning of May 23 local time, Japanese Prime Minister Shigeru Ishiba and U.S. President Trump held a phone call to discuss topics such as U.S. tariff measures. Both sides agreed to coordinate their schedules for a face-to-face meeting during the G7 summit to be held in Canada in mid-June.
